Default ITR in A Civic NO POWER???

Hi guys!! i'm new here and have a couple question on my ITR swapped civic, any help will be appreciated. This is what I have in the swap:
ITR Block
Brand New ITR Head,
Brand New ITR CamShaft,
B16 Tranny,
ARP HeadStud,
OEM Head Gasket
APEX'I VAFC
JG Intake Manifold, 68mm STR Throttle Body,
Brand New Over-Sized CTR Piston & Ring,
Brand New Main & Rod Bearing,

the car ran about 300 miles on 93 Octane Gas, no noise, Vtec working, ( but can't feel any power), when the engine is cold it cannot idle ( the car dies after letting go Gas pedal). compression of the car is 270 all 4. It feels like an 99 Civic SI.
Any body know why the car is not producing any power??? Plz help thx!!!

Default Re: ITR in A Civic NO POWER??? (civictuner1105)

If you can find a 97-98 P73, or convert to OBD1 and get a P28. Then get it tuned. Right now your VTEC is kicking in at 4,400 instead of 5,500, and the ECU is looking for the IABs, which you don't have. I don't think you'll have good low end with that P72.
